-static int process_logs(void)
-{
- struct daemon_conf config;
- char *filename;
- int len, num = 0;
-
- if (user_file && userfile_is_dir) {
- char dirname[MAXPATHLEN];
- clear_config (&config);
-
- strcpy(dirname, user_file);
- if (dirname[strlen(dirname)-1] != '/')
- strcat(dirname, "/");
- strcat (dirname, "audit.log");
- free((void *)config.log_file);
- config.log_file=strdup(dirname);
- fprintf(stderr, "NOTE - using logs in %s\n", config.log_file);
- } else {
- /* Load config so we know where logs are */
- if (load_config(&config, TEST_SEARCH))
- fprintf(stderr, "NOTE - using built-in logs: %s\n",
- config.log_file);
- }
-
- /* for each file */
- len = strlen(config.log_file) + 16;
- filename = malloc(len);
- if (!filename) {
- fprintf(stderr, "No memory\n");
- free_config(&config);
- return 1;
- }
- /* Find oldest log file */
- snprintf(filename, len, "%s", config.log_file);
- do {
- if (access(filename, R_OK) != 0)
- break;
-// FIXME: do a time check and put them on linked list for later
- num++;
- snprintf(filename, len, "%s.%d", config.log_file, num);
- } while (1);
- num--;
- /*
- * We note how many files we need to process
- */
- files_to_process = num;
-
- /* Got it, now process logs from last to first */
- if (num > 0)
- snprintf(filename, len, "%s.%d", config.log_file, num);
- else
- snprintf(filename, len, "%s", config.log_file);
- do {
- int ret;
- if ((ret = process_file(filename))) {
- free(filename);
- free_config(&config);
- return ret;
- }
-
- /* Get next log file */
- files_to_process--; /* one less file to process */
- num--;
- if (num > 0)
- snprintf(filename, len, "%s.%d", config.log_file, num);
- else if (num == 0)
- snprintf(filename, len, "%s", config.log_file);
- else
- break;
- } while (1);
- free(filename);
- free_config(&config);
- return 0;
-}
